[发明专利]工业物联网下实现图片防盗的方法、系统及介质在审
申请号: | 202110099735.4 | 申请日: | 2021-01-25 |
公开(公告)号: | CN112804243A | 公开(公告)日: | 2021-05-14 |
发明(设计)人: | 师文庆;王星宇;刘滨;韩锦;潘正颐;侯大为 | 申请(专利权)人: | 上海微亿智造科技有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L29/08 |
代理公司: | 上海段和段律师事务所 31334 | 代理人: | 李佳俊;郭国中 |
地址: | 201100 上海*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 工业 联网 实现 图片 防盗 方法 系统 介质 | ||
本发明提供了一种工业物联网下实现图片防盗的方法、系统及介质,包括:步骤1:请求通过网关路由至OSS服务,生成特殊的图片Key与图片ID;步骤2:将图片Key与其它图片信息保存至数据库,将图片ID作为对象存储的唯一标识保存至对象服务器内,读取图片时通过图片ID进行图片获取;步骤3:对图片Key进行定时刷新;步骤4:关闭对象存储的服务集群的公网配置,禁止与外接交互,防止信息泄露。本发明通过HTTPS与外界交互图片信息,限制对象服务器图片外泄的可能,控制图片流访问必须通过OSS服务,可以支持极高的吞吐量,适应生产线大量敏感部件照片的安全性。
技术领域
本发明涉及物联网技术领域,具体地,涉及一种工业物联网下实现图片防盗的方法、系统及介质。
背景技术
工业现场采集的图片数据在有些场景下需要特别保存,例如苹果未公开发布的机型,涉及特殊工艺的设备等,在实现工业互联网时,交互这些图片信息需要非常高的安全性保证,而且需要更高的性能支持,所以需要一套工业场景下的图片加密方案。
专利文献CN101847185A(申请号:CN200910301173.6)公开了一种基于Flash嵌入式浏览器的网络图片防盗保护方法,本方法是基于各种图片盗取手段的实现原理,针对图片网络传播与浏览流程中容易出现被盗漏洞的关键环节,设计了动态读取、本地缓存、地址失效、地址加密、访问超时、看图干扰等“六重”图片防盗保护对策,可全方位、多角度地抵制追踪URL源地址下载、WWW服务目录浏览、截屏保存、查找缓存文件等图片盗取方法。
发明内容
针对现有技术中的缺陷,本发明的目的是提供一种工业物联网下实现图片防盗的方法、系统及介质。
根据本发明提供的工业物联网下实现图片防盗的方法,包括:
步骤1:请求通过网关路由至OSS服务,生成特殊的图片Key与图片ID;
步骤2:将图片Key与其它图片信息保存至数据库,将图片ID作为对象存储的唯一标识保存至对象服务器内,读取图片时通过图片ID进行图片获取;
步骤3:对图片Key进行定时刷新;
步骤4:关闭对象存储的服务集群的公网配置,禁止与外接交互,防止信息泄露。
优选的,所述步骤2包括:
步骤2.1:在客户端持图片URL与图片Key,请求服务端获取图片流;
步骤2.2:网关接到图片URL跳转至对象存储服务器URL路径,即图片存储的真实路径,将该路径加载为参数,传递给下游OSS服务;
步骤2.3:判断图片Key是否过期,并采取对应措施;
步骤2.4:通过图片真实URL拼接图片唯一标识图片ID,向对象服务器发起读取图片流请求。
优选的,所述步骤2.3包括:
若图片Key已过期,则返回异常响应前端,根据响应码重新获取图片URL与图片Key,重新发起图片读取请求;
若图片Key未过期,则使用图片Key解密图片防盗链获取图片ID。
根据本发明提供的工业物联网下实现图片防盗的系统,包括:
模块M1:请求通过网关路由至OSS服务,生成特殊的图片Key与图片ID;
模块M2:将图片Key与其它图片信息保存至数据库,将图片ID作为对象存储的唯一标识保存至对象服务器内,读取图片时通过图片ID进行图片获取;
模块M3:对图片Key进行定时刷新;
模块M4:关闭对象存储的服务集群的公网配置,禁止与外接交互,防止信息泄露。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海微亿智造科技有限公司,未经上海微亿智造科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110099735.4/2.html,转载请声明来源钻瓜专利网。